Sumario:Hermilio Valdizán is considered the father of peruvian medical historiography, he had the desire to write an “Encyclopedia” of the peruvian wart. Recent medical journals reproduce Valdizán's complaint of not receiving government support in the publication of a reference book on Carrión's disease that gathers all the research on the Carrión's disease however, the book dreamed by Hermilio Valdizán was published. The book entitled “Peruvian documents referring to Carrión's disease” was edited by Hermilio Valdizán himself and Celso Bambaren, it brings together the biographies of the main wart researchers and its research from Salazar to the mid-20th century. Valdizán's “Encyclopedia” of the peruvian wart is practically unknown to most researchers of Carrión's disease, it should be considered as a milestone in the investigation of Carrión's disease, since it brings together the first investigations on the peruvian wart, it should be considered and known as the books “Carrión's disease” by Ernesto Odriozola or the “Peruvian Wart” by Raúl Rebagliati.
